What is Citalopram Hydrobromide?

Zeclicid (Citalopram Hydrobromide) is an oral antidepressant belonging to the selective serotonin reuptake inhibitor (SSRI) class. It helps balance serotonin levels to support mood regulation. This medication is commonly prescribed for depressive disorders and anxiety-related conditions. Not intended for self-diagnosis or unsupervised use.

What is Citalopram Hydrobromide used for?

Zeclicid is primarily used to treat depressive disorders, including major depressive episodes, by helping restore serotonin balance in the brain. It is also prescribed for generalized anxiety disorder and panic disorder to reduce persistent worry and tension. Some patients may use it off-label for obsessive-compulsive symptoms or social anxiety, though this should be determined by a healthcare professional.

What does Citalopram Hydrobromide interact with?

Zeclicid may interact with other medications that affect serotonin levels, such as certain antidepressants or migraine treatments, increasing the risk of serotonin syndrome. Alcohol and sedatives can enhance drowsiness and should be used cautiously. Always inform your healthcare provider about all prescription, over-the-counter, and herbal products you are taking.

Frequently asked questions

What is Zeclicid used for?+
Zeclicid is primarily used to treat depression and certain anxiety disorders by helping regulate serotonin in the brain.
How long does it take for Zeclicid to work?+
Effects may appear gradually over several weeks of consistent use, not immediately.
Can I drink alcohol while taking Zeclicid?+
Alcohol may increase drowsiness or interact with the medication; consult your doctor before combining them.
Is Zeclicid a controlled substance?+
No, Zeclicid is not classified as a controlled substance, but it requires a prescription.
What should I do if I miss a dose of Zeclicid?+
Take it as soon as you remember unless it's close to the next dose; skip the missed dose if it's almost time for the next one.
